ALT Linux sysadmins discussion
 help / color / mirror / Atom feed
* Re: [Sysadmins] grub2 обновление сервера с raid/mdadm
  @ 2015-12-30 19:32 ` Michael Shigorin
      0 siblings, 2 replies; 7+ messages in thread
From: Michael Shigorin @ 2015-12-30 19:32 UTC (permalink / raw)
  To: sysadmins

On Tue, Dec 29, 2015 at 01:52:02PM +0300, Соломонов Сергей wrote:
> 58: grub2-pc                 ########################################### [ 74%]
> Updating grub on /dev/sdb
> Path `/boot/grub' is not readable by GRUB on boot. Installation is impossible. 
> Aborting.
> Updating grub on /dev/sda
> Path `/boot/grub' is not readable by GRUB on boot. Installation is impossible. 
> Aborting.
> ** WARNING: grub-autoupdate failed, NEXT BOOT WILL LIKELY FAIL NOW
> ** WARNING: please run it by hand, record the output offline,
> ** WARNING: make sure you have bootable rescue CD/flash media handy
> ** WARNING: and try `grub-install /dev/sdX' manually

> 2.6.32-ovz-el-alt129 #1 SMP Fri Feb 27 11:18:04 UTC 2015 x86_64
> GNU/Linux правильно обновить grub?

Вы всё делали правильно, полагаю.

> Ставился и обновлялся как 7.
> fdisk даёт

Можно ещё вывод df -h / /boot ?

> Может надо где-то указать /dev/sda2  /dev/sdb2  ?

Покажите вывод grep GRUB_AUTOUPDATE_DEVICE /etc/sysconfig/grub2

> Есть предположение, что надо модули в /etc/sysconfig/grub2
> прописать, но какие?

Эт незачем.

-- 
 ---- WBR, Michael Shigorin / http://altlinux.org
  ------ http://opennet.ru / http://anna-news.info


^ permalink raw reply	[flat|nested] 7+ messages in thread

* Re: [Sysadmins] grub2 обновление сервера с raid/mdadm
  @ 2016-01-02 19:42     ` Michael Shigorin
  2016-01-12  6:51       ` Yuriy Kashirin
  0 siblings, 1 reply; 7+ messages in thread
From: Michael Shigorin @ 2016-01-02 19:42 UTC (permalink / raw)
  To: sysadmins

On Thu, Dec 31, 2015 at 03:31:52PM +0300, Yuri Khachaturyan wrote:
> > Можно ещё вывод df -h / /boot ?
> > Покажите вывод grep GRUB_AUTOUPDATE_DEVICE /etc/sysconfig/grub2
> Стлокнулся с точно такой же проблемой при обновлении sisyphus вчера.
> Все один-в-один также.

И что самое паршивое, пока идей нет.

> /dev/sda3       7,5G  2,0G  5,2G  28% /

А что с GRUB_AUTOUPDATE_DEVICE?

> [root@home ~]# grub-install /dev/sda
> Перезагрузка прошла успешно.

Просьба по возможности проверять/трассировать grub-autoupdate,
если ещё кто поймает такое (см. rpm -q --scripts grub2-pc).

-- 
 ---- WBR, Michael Shigorin / http://altlinux.org
  ------ http://opennet.ru / http://anna-news.info


^ permalink raw reply	[flat|nested] 7+ messages in thread

* Re: [Sysadmins] grub2 обновление сервера с raid/mdadm
  @ 2016-01-11 21:50     ` Michael Shigorin
  0 siblings, 0 replies; 7+ messages in thread
From: Michael Shigorin @ 2016-01-11 21:50 UTC (permalink / raw)
  To: sysadmins

On Mon, Jan 11, 2016 at 10:44:22AM +0300, Соломонов Сергей wrote:
> > Можно ещё вывод df -h / /boot ?
> /boot на /
> $  df -h / /boot
> Файловая система Размер Использовано  Дост Использовано% Cмонтировано в
> /dev/md2            62G         4,2G   55G            8% /
> /dev/md2            62G         4,2G   55G            8% /
> 
> > > Может надо где-то указать /dev/sda2  /dev/sdb2  ?
> > Покажите вывод grep GRUB_AUTOUPDATE_DEVICE /etc/sysconfig/grub2
> #GRUB_AUTOUPDATE_DEVICE='/dev/sdb '
> GRUB_AUTOUPDATE_DEVICE='/dev/sdb /dev/sda'

Спасибо, попробую воспроизвести -- на имеющихся системах за это
время не получилось.

Хорошо бы ещё баг в https://bugzilla.altlinux.org/ повесить
(проект Sisyphus, компонент grub2).

-- 
 ---- WBR, Michael Shigorin / http://altlinux.org
  ------ http://opennet.ru / http://anna-news.info


^ permalink raw reply	[flat|nested] 7+ messages in thread

* Re: [Sysadmins] grub2 обновление сервера с raid/mdadm
  2016-01-02 19:42     ` Michael Shigorin
@ 2016-01-12  6:51       ` Yuriy Kashirin
  2016-01-17 16:30         ` Michael Shigorin
  0 siblings, 1 reply; 7+ messages in thread
From: Yuriy Kashirin @ 2016-01-12  6:51 UTC (permalink / raw)
  To: sysadmins

В письме от 2 января 2016 22:42:39 пользователь Michael Shigorin 
написал:
> On Thu, Dec 31, 2015 at 03:31:52PM +0300, Yuri Khachaturyan wrote:
> > Стлокнулся с точно такой же проблемой при обновлении sisyphus
> > вчера. Все один-в-один также.
> 
> И что самое паршивое, пока идей нет.

И я столкнулся с таким же. С несколько иными симптомами, но на всяк 
случай оставлю это здесь.
Без всяких raid, отдельного /boot тоже нет, корень на /dev/sda2..

297: grub2-pc        #################################### [ 63%]
Updating grub on /dev/sda
/usr/sbin/grub-bios-setup: warning: Attempting to install GRUB to a 
disk with multiple partition labels.  This is not supported yet..
/usr/sbin/grub-bios-setup: warning: Embedding is not possible.  GRUB 
can only be installed in this setup by using blocklists.  However, 
blocklists are UNRELIABLE and their use is discouraged..
/usr/sbin/grub-bios-setup: error: will not proceed with blocklists.
** WARNING: grub-autoupdate failed, NEXT BOOT WILL LIKELY FAIL NOW
** WARNING: please run it by hand, record the output offline,
** WARNING: make sure you have bootable rescue CD/flash media handy
** WARNING: and try `grub-install /dev/sdX' manually

Перезагружаться не рискнул.

Попытка сделать вручную  grub-install не прошла:

# grub-install /dev/sda
/usr/sbin/grub-bios-setup: warning: Attempting to install GRUB to a 
disk with multiple partition labels.  This is not supported yet..
/usr/sbin/grub-bios-setup: warning: Embedding is not possible.  GRUB 
can only be installed in this setup by using blocklists.  However, 
blocklists are UNRELIABLE and their use is discouraged..
/usr/sbin/grub-bios-setup: error: will not proceed with blocklists.

Гугление навело на https://www.linux.org.ru/forum/general/7488486
Что в итоге и помогло (с некоторыми особенностями).

У меня было:

# grub-probe -d /dev/sda
ext2

Лечение - почистить несколько секторов за MBR (но до начала первого 
раздела):

# dd if=/dev/zero of=/dev/sda bs=512 seek=1 count=3

После чего все благополучно установилось:
# grub-install /dev/sda                                                                                
Installation finished. No error reported.



-- 
 Best regards
 Yuriy Kashyrin



^ permalink raw reply	[flat|nested] 7+ messages in thread

* Re: [Sysadmins] grub2 обновление сервера с raid/mdadm
  2016-01-12  6:51       ` Yuriy Kashirin
@ 2016-01-17 16:30         ` Michael Shigorin
  2016-01-17 17:43           ` Yuriy Kashirin
  0 siblings, 1 reply; 7+ messages in thread
From: Michael Shigorin @ 2016-01-17 16:30 UTC (permalink / raw)
  To: sysadmins

On Tue, Jan 12, 2016 at 08:51:28AM +0200, Yuriy Kashirin wrote:
> > > Стлокнулся с точно такой же проблемой при обновлении
> > > sisyphus вчера. Все один-в-один также.
> > И что самое паршивое, пока идей нет.
> И я столкнулся с таким же. С несколько иными симптомами,
> но на всяк случай оставлю это здесь.

Юр, а можешь повесить на grub2?  Письмо-то видел сразу,
да малость замотался -- багу потерять всё-таки сложней.

> Гугление навело на https://www.linux.org.ru/forum/general/7488486
> Что в итоге и помогло (с некоторыми особенностями).
> Лечение - почистить несколько секторов за MBR (но до начала
> первого раздела):
> # dd if=/dev/zero of=/dev/sda bs=512 seek=1 count=3
> После чего все благополучно установилось:
> # grub-install /dev/sda                                                                                
> Installation finished. No error reported.

Такое автоматизировать не хотелось бы, сам понимаешь.

Интересно, в чём же была разница с предыдущей установкой
тоже grub на том же диске...

-- 
 ---- WBR, Michael Shigorin / http://altlinux.org
  ------ http://opennet.ru / http://anna-news.info


^ permalink raw reply	[flat|nested] 7+ messages in thread

* Re: [Sysadmins] grub2 обновление сервера с raid/mdadm
  2016-01-17 16:30         ` Michael Shigorin
@ 2016-01-17 17:43           ` Yuriy Kashirin
  2016-01-17 22:10             ` Michael Shigorin
  0 siblings, 1 reply; 7+ messages in thread
From: Yuriy Kashirin @ 2016-01-17 17:43 UTC (permalink / raw)
  To: sysadmins

В письме от 17 января 2016 19:30:19 пользователь Michael Shigorin 
написал:
> Юр, а можешь повесить на grub2?  Письмо-то видел сразу,
> да малость замотался -- багу потерять всё-таки сложней.

Хм. Я все еще не уверен, что это бага, а не фича. Мой случай выглядит 
так, как будто когда-то на весь диск была файловая система. А потом я 
взял этот диск и разбил на разделы при установке системы. В итоге grub 
видит на устройстве /dev/sda и таблицу разделов, и остатки ext2 после 
MBR, и на всякий случай сомневается.

> > # dd if=/dev/zero of=/dev/sda bs=512 seek=1 count=3
> > После чего все благополучно установилось:
> > # grub-install /dev/sda
> > Installation finished. No error reported.
> 
> Такое автоматизировать не хотелось бы, сам понимаешь.
Конечно.

> 
> Интересно, в чём же была разница с предыдущей установкой
> тоже grub на том же диске...
Известно в чём. Раньше на этом диске жил только 1.99, его всё 
устраивало:

Jan 11 15:07:20 uka apt-get: grub2-pc-2.00-alt20.M70P.1 installed 
Jan 11 15:07:24 uka apt-get: grub2-1.99-alt7 removed 


-- 
 Best regards
 Yuriy Kashirin


^ permalink raw reply	[flat|nested] 7+ messages in thread

* Re: [Sysadmins] grub2 обновление сервера с raid/mdadm
  2016-01-17 17:43           ` Yuriy Kashirin
@ 2016-01-17 22:10             ` Michael Shigorin
  0 siblings, 0 replies; 7+ messages in thread
From: Michael Shigorin @ 2016-01-17 22:10 UTC (permalink / raw)
  To: sysadmins

On Sun, Jan 17, 2016 at 07:43:45PM +0200, Yuriy Kashirin wrote:
> Хм. Я все еще не уверен, что это бага, а не фича. Мой случай выглядит 
> так, как будто когда-то на весь диск была файловая система. А потом я 
> взял этот диск и разбил на разделы при установке системы. В итоге grub 
> видит на устройстве /dev/sda и таблицу разделов, и остатки ext2 после 
> MBR, и на всякий случай сомневается.

А, ну так эта ма-аленькая деталька многое меняет :-)
Тогда действительно похоже на фичу.

-- 
 ---- WBR, Michael Shigorin / http://altlinux.org
  ------ http://opennet.ru / http://anna-news.info


^ permalink raw reply	[flat|nested] 7+ messages in thread

end of thread, other threads:[~2016-01-17 22:10 UTC | newest]

Thread overview: 7+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2015-12-30 19:32 ` [Sysadmins] grub2 обновление сервера с raid/mdadm Michael Shigorin
2016-01-02 19:42     ` Michael Shigorin
2016-01-12  6:51       ` Yuriy Kashirin
2016-01-17 16:30         ` Michael Shigorin
2016-01-17 17:43           ` Yuriy Kashirin
2016-01-17 22:10             ` Michael Shigorin
2016-01-11 21:50     ` Michael Shigorin

ALT Linux sysadmins discussion

This inbox may be cloned and mirrored by anyone:

	git clone --mirror http://lore.altlinux.org/sysadmins/0 sysadmins/git/0.git

	# If you have public-inbox 1.1+ installed, you may
	# initialize and index your mirror using the following commands:
	public-inbox-init -V2 sysadmins sysadmins/ http://lore.altlinux.org/sysadmins \
		sysadmins@lists.altlinux.org sysadmins@lists.altlinux.ru sysadmins@lists.altlinux.com
	public-inbox-index sysadmins

Example config snippet for mirrors.
Newsgroup available over NNTP:
	nntp://lore.altlinux.org/org.altlinux.lists.sysadmins


AGPL code for this site: git clone https://public-inbox.org/public-inbox.git